At 3:05pm on Wednesday, Police attended a reported theft from Robertsons Drug Store in St. Georges. On arrival officers spoke with the complainant who stated that sometime between 2:20pm and 2:30pm that day, an unknown culprit entered the store and stole a donation box containing a quantity of cash. Inquiries into this incident are underway.

At 2:30pm today, Police attended a reported damage only road traffic collision on Crow Lane in Pembroke, near the North Round-a-bout involving two tractor trailers. It appears the two Correia construction vehicles were part of a three vehicle convoy (escort vehicle and two tractor trailers) carrying a load of steel to Dockyard when the tractor trailer at the rear of the convoy collided with a steel girder on the tractor trailer in front of it, after the lead tractor trailer stopped as another vehicle was negotiating the round-a-bout.
At 3:55pm on Tuesday, Police attended a reported burglary at a Spanish Point Road, Pembroke residence. On arrival officers spoke with the complainant who stated that sometime between 9:30am and 3:30pm that day, an unknown culprit gained entry into his home while it was unoccupied. The culprit stole a grey Toshiba laptop computer. Inquiries into this incident are underway.

At 8:30pm on Monday, Police attended a reported burglary at a Wellington Slip Road, St. Georges residence. On arrival officers spoke with the complainant who stated that sometime between 7:10am and 8pm that day, an unknown culprit gained entry into an apartment on the premises while it was unoccupied. The culprit stole a Toshiba laptop computer. Inquiries into this incident are underway.
Around 1:20pm on Friday, Police attended a reported burglary at a North Terrace, Pembroke residence. On arrival officers spoke with the complainant who stated that sometime between 10am and 12:15pm that day, an unknown culprit gained entry into her home while it was unoccupied. The culprit stole a gold tennis bracelet. Inquiries into this incident are underway.
Around 11:30 this morning, Police received a report of a serious road traffic collision resulting in injury on Middle Road in Southampton near the junction with Church Road, involving a truck and a car. It appears that the truck was traveling east on Middle Road and the grey Volkswagen car was traveling in the opposite direction when the vehicles collided.
At 4pm today, Police received a report of an assault. Details about the incident are unclear at the moment; however, Police attended Devon Spring Road in Devonshire and found the victim, a 28 year old Devonshire man. It appears the Devonshire man had been stabbed and sustained potentially serious back & abdominal injuries. He was taken to KEMH via ambulance for treatment. The matter is under investigation by the Hamilton Criminal Investigation Unit.
